'Congress not just a party, but voice of India's soul': Rahul Gandhi on party's foundation day; hails legacy

NEW DELHI: Leader of opposition in the Lok Sabha, Rahul Gandhi, on Sunday asserted that Congress is not just a political party but “the voice of India’s soul” that has always stood with the weak, the deprived and hardworking people.His remarks came on the 140th Foundation Day of the Indian National Congress. Rahul attended the celebrations at the party’s Indira Bhawan headquarters in New Delhi.Sharing a message on X, Rahul Gandhi wrote, “The Congress is not merely a political party; it is the voice of India’s soul – standing steadfast with every weak, every deprived, and every toiler.” The Rae Bareli MP extended greetings to party members and paid tribute to the Congress’s legacy. “Heartiest greetings to every Congressman on the Foundation Day of the Indian National Congress today. We pay homage to that historic legacy and those great sacrifices that won freedom for India, laid the foundation of the Constitution, and strengthened the values of democracy, secularism, social justice, and equality,” he said.”We resolve to fight even more resolutely for truth, courage, and the defence of the Constitution against hatred, injustice, and tyranny,” he added.
